How to conjugate enfrentar in Indicative Past Perfect in Spanish

enfrentar
to face
regular verb

Enfrentar means to face or confront a situation, person, or challenge. It is used when describing the act of dealing with difficulties or opposition.

How to conjugate enfrentar in Indicative Past Perfect

El Pretérito Pluscuamperfecto - used to talk about actions that happened before another action in the past

Indicative Past Perfect Conjugations

PronounConjugation
Yo
había enfrentado
habías enfrentado
Él / Ella / Usted
había enfrentado
Nosotros / Nosotras
habíamos enfrentado
Vosotros / Vosotras
habíais enfrentado
Ellos / Ellas / Ustedes
habían enfrentado

Examples of enfrentar in Indicative Past Perfect

Yo
Yo ya había enfrentado ese problema antes.
I had already faced that problem before.
Tú habías enfrentado desafíos similares.
You had faced similar challenges.
Él / Ella / Usted
Ella había enfrentado muchas dificultades.
She had faced many difficulties.
Nosotros / Nosotras
Nosotros habíamos enfrentado esa situación antes.
We had faced that situation before.
Vosotros / Vosotras
Vosotros habíais enfrentado problemas similares.
You all had faced similar problems.
Ellos / Ellas / Ustedes
Ellos habían enfrentado muchos obstáculos.
They had faced many obstacles.
